Nosphistica
''Nosphistica'' is a genus of moth in the family Lecithoceridae. Nosphistica Effrenata
''Nosphistica effrenata'' is a moth in the family Lecithoceridae. It was described by Edward Meyrick in 1918. It is known from southern India. The forewings are dark purplish fuscous with a small cloudy-white spot above the dorsum beyond the middle and a small rather oblique wedge-shaped white mark on the costa beyond four-fifths. The hindwings are blackish with small white marks on the costa at the middle and five-sixths.Meyrick, Edward (1916–1923)''Exotic Microlepidoptera''. 2 (4): 111.
